Output 67e851b2e3eef3ede9e5d01f383d2e44a710a0421d5774270a47fab6988d1b66:11

value
49094860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68d27afa8a38d5ae0b1d700a12333b96be6809e OP_EQUAL
address
MTTbw73B1CLJrWHEhwrUT23sQ1XHisv4n5
transaction
67e851b2e3eef3ede9e5d01f383d2e44a710a0421d5774270a47fab6988d1b66
spent
true